Hospital operator Tenet Healthcare (NYSE: THC) will be reporting results this Friday before market open. Here’s what to look for.

Tenet Healthcare met analysts’ revenue expectations last quarter, reporting revenues of $5.37 billion, up 2.8% year on year. It was a satisfactory quarter for the company, with a beat of analysts’ EPS estimates but full-year revenue guidance slightly missing analysts’ expectations.

This quarter, the market is expecting Tenet Healthcare’s revenue to grow 2.8% year on year, in line with the 3.3% increase it recorded in the same quarter last year.

Analysts covering the company have generally reconfirmed their estimates over the last 30 days, suggesting they anticipate the business will stay the course heading into earnings. Tenet Healthcare has missed Wall Street’s revenue estimates multiple times over the last two years.

Looking at Tenet Healthcare’s peers in the healthcare providers & services segment, some have already reported their Q2 results, giving us a hint as to what we can expect. UnitedHealth posted flat year-on-year revenue, beating analysts’ expectations by 1.2%, and Elevance Health reported flat revenue, topping estimates by 2.5%. UnitedHealth traded up 1.8% following the results while Elevance Health was down 12.6%.

There has been positive sentiment among investors in the healthcare providers & services segment, with share prices up 7.9% on average over the last month. Tenet Healthcare is up 10% during the same time and is heading into earnings with an average analyst price target of $243.43 (compared to the current share price of $199.04).
